Description

The Norfolk Agents are offering a rare opportunity to purchase a single building plot in South Wootton, with planning permission to construct a 4-bedroom family home. The plot, which spans approximately 0.2 acres, has a depth of 118ft and a width of 80ft, with a private driveway access from Grimston Road. Planning consent was granted in August 2024 for the construction of a spacious family home with gardens, garaging, and parking.

The plot is situated in a popular location on the outskirts of King's Lynn, which offers a range of facilities, including shopping, leisure, schools, and a train service to London. The area is also known for its golf courses, scenic walks, and nearby attractions such as the Royal Sandringham Estate and the North Norfolk coastline. All main utility services are available to the site, and purchasers will be asked to provide ID to satisfy money laundering regulations.
